Francoise Dolto
Francoise Dolto (November 6th 1908 - August 25th 1988) Doctor Pediatrist and French Psychanalyste celebrates for its discoveries in Psychanalyse of childhood.
It took part with Jacques Lacan in the creation of the École freudienne of Paris.

Work and the contribution of Francoise Dolto
She was interested primarily in the psychoanalysis of childhood and supported her thesis " Psychoanalyze and pédiatrie" in 1939. For it, the child can be psychoanalyzed very early as an individual. Childhood thus has a fundamental role for the development of the individual.
She considers that before even as the child has a true “language”, the human being being essentially communicating, he communicates already, with her way, by the body: to learn how to go, or to even move with four legs, for example, it is to start to want to free themselves from the parents and to express a beginning of desire of independence.
It also analyzes the children ratios/parents, and in particular the origin of the Oedipus complex and the importance of the role of the father as of the first days. Through the father, the child understands that it is not all for his mother, which involves a report/ratio of frustration and allows individualization.
